Hey guys, I dropped a GT40 crate motor in my car....and car sometimes stalls when coming to a stop....its starts fine...but has an issue holding idle....I did all the normal trouble shooting....does anyone know what the stock lph is? I thought 155 but not sure....dont know if this could be the issue.....??I pulled the motor out of my other car where it ran great but that car had a 190 pump in it? Any thoughts? Car at idle is at 32 psi fuel.....24# injectors....yeah I think that bout sums it up.....thanks all

you could try cleaning the IAC and the MAf...and try running a koeo/koer test to check for any codes also the multi pack connectors behind the intake or/ clipped to it were a common problem of corrosion getting inside the pin connections and cause multiple issues like such...cleaning those and installing some contact cleaner/dialectic grease is worth a try!
